Quarterly Planning Note: Churn in the Fernhollow Pilot

Churn in the Fernhollow pilot reached 14% this quarter, above our 10% threshold. Exit interviews point to onboarding friction and pricing confusion rather than product dissatisfaction. Retention of accounts that completed the guided setup remains strong at 96%. We are revising the onboarding flow and testing simplified pricing with a cohort of 40 accounts next month. Full data is in the appendix. The implications for next year's rollout plan are set out in the note below.

board note of tawip-fajop: Lamwynix Holdings is in early talks to buy Tammirax Works for about $473.8 million. The Istax launch date is November 23, and nothing goes to the press before then. Legal wants the Aldielek Partners term sheet countersigned before May 19.

Ticket: Billing worker blue-green drift

Support team: the Ledgerbeam billing worker's green slot has drifted from the blue slot's config, so some customers saw duplicate invoice retries during the last swap. We've frozen cut-overs until both slots match. If users report double charges, tag this ticket. The slots must both match the following values.

config for tagaf-bawif:
[norok]
host = norok.ordinworks.local
user = norok_svc
database = norok_prod

Ticket: LogTrawl CLI auth failure. The service credential used by the `trawl tail` command expired Tuesday, so release verification against the Pexworth staging cluster is currently blocked. We rotated the credential this morning and confirmed tailing works again on all three log shards. No changes to the CLI itself are required; just update your local config before the Thursday cut. The new key for the LogTrawl ingest service is below.

service key, hahaf-hahag: qvz7-0frcibk